HIMSS26 Europe to Offer Onsite Certification and Professional Development Opportunities



The 2026 HIMSS European Health Conference & Exhibition will offer professional development opportunities designed to help healthcare and health IT professionals build skills, earn industry-recognized credentials and advance their careers across the global health ecosystem. 

Registration is now open for HIMSS26 Europe, slated for 19-21 May, 2026, in Copenhagen. HIMSS26 Europe will host dedicated programming focused on digital transformation, artificial intelligence, cybersecurity and more. 

As part of the HIMSS26 Europe experience, attendees will have the opportunity to sit for a HIMSS professional certification exam on site. On 21 May, 2026, HIMSS will offer exam administrations for the Certified Professional in Healthcare Information and Management Systems and the Certified Professional in Digital Health Transformation Strategy. Exam seats can be added during the conference registration process.

To support exam attendees, HIMSS will also host an optional 90-minute preparation session on the same day. Led by HIMSS staff alongside certified industry subject matter experts, the session will provide last-minute content guidance, best practices for test-taking and an open question-and-answer segment designed to help candidates feel confident going into the exam. 

Attendees can further their preparation by selecting the HIMSS Certification Bundle during registration. This bundle provides access to resources designed to support exam success, including a self-paced, on-demand preparation course and a 50-question self-assessment exam, administered on the same platform as the certification exam, giving candidates additional insight into the testing process.
